BILL WILL ASK MEMORIAL FUND Levy to Raise $400,000 for Lincoln Shrine Sought. Voluntary fund drive of the Indl-8-na Lincoln Union having failed to produce but $300,000 of the $1,000,000 fought, taxpayers would be assessed $400,000 to complete the project under a bill proposed for introduction to the Indiana house today. Representative Fabius Gwln 'Dem., Dubois and Martin) Is scheduled to Introduce the measure. The money Is to be used to erect a memorial at the grave of Nancy Hanks Lincoln in Spencer county R hd to preserve the boyhood home of Lincoln. Lincoln memorials are erected at Hodgenville, Ky., Lincoln's birthplace, and at his tomb in Springfield, ni.
